Spot Cloud Analyzer: Managing performance, availability and cost of cloud infrastructure
2020-03-27 03:00

Using Cloud Analyzer, any company can, for the first time, have visibility and recommendations that automate performance and availability and minimize costs across all their cloud accounts.

"Using machine learning algorithms, automation, and now with broader visibility into spend and usage - Cloud Analyzer is able to free up CloudOps teams to deploy applications fast, while maintaining uptime at lowest possible cloud infrastructure costs."

Cloud Analyzer provides a holistic view into all of a company's multi cloud accounts, spending trends and anomalies, gaining unprecedented visibility into every potential opportunity to optimise their cloud.

"The highlight of Cloud Analyzer for us is that it not only provides insights, but also seamlessly connects with Spot's other optimization tools, to deliver efficiency by running our workloads on both spot and reserved instances. It's been an invaluable tool for seeing how we can be more efficient with our cloud usage," said Trevor Bossert, manager of DevOps at Primer AI. "From being able to visualise optimisation opportunities to easily and continuously implementing them, Cloud Analyzer perfectly complements Spot's suite of cloud management solutions in one single platform." said Silvio Pereira, CEO of Spot channel partner RealCloud.

As part of its future plans for Cloud Analyzer, Spot is currently working with partners to deliver a tailored version of Cloud Analyzer that will enable MSPs to provide their customers with insights into cloud usage and to maximize the cost efficiency of their offerings.
